To: Dr. Fitzgerald

October 10, 2023

My body often a strange terrain
Flooding of fat waters;
Noises as if a swarm of locusts
flying from my lungs.
Sometimes I'm strangled by vines
of congestion.
And other times, my heart beats loud
as if a Haitian drum.
In this strange land,
it is a comfort to have a good doctor guide
who knows the terrain
of this strange land.
